Professional Profile: H. Singer

H. Singer is a distinguished official judge recognized by the Österreichischer Kynologenverband, representing the high standards of Austrian cynology within the broader international community. As a licensed official for conformation events, Singer operates under the rigorous regulatory framework established by the Federation Cynologique Internationale. The role of a judge in these competitions requires an exhaustive understanding of canine morphology, functional anatomy, and the historical purpose of the various dogs presented for evaluation.

In the ring, Singer is expected to demonstrate an objective approach to assessing the breed standards, ensuring that each specimen aligns with the established requirements for health, structure, and temperament. The evaluation process is a meticulous exercise in comparative analysis, where the judge must weigh the merits of individual dogs against the ideal type defined by the governing bodies. This requires a deep knowledge of lineage and the ability to identify subtle deviations that may impact the long-term viability of a specific population.

Core Judging Criteria

  • Movement and Gait Analysis: Evaluation of the dog's efficiency, reach, and drive, ensuring the gait is sound and reflects the functional requirements of the specific type.
  • Anatomical Balance and Proportions: Assessment of the skeletal structure, including correct angulation, bone density, and the overall harmony of the dog's silhouette.
  • Breed Type and Expression: Examination of head properties, including the skull-to-muzzle ratio, eye placement, and ear set, which are essential for maintaining the unique character of the animal.
  • Temperament and Ring Demeanor: Observation of the dog's confidence, stability, and willingness to be handled, which are critical indicators of a balanced canine psyche.

Furthermore, the judge must maintain a high level of integrity, ensuring that the pedigree and physical presentation of the dogs are evaluated without bias. By adhering to these professional tenets, Singer contributes to the preservation of canine health and the continued improvement of the diverse populations recognized by the organization. The academic rigor applied to these evaluations ensures that only those dogs that best exemplify the functional and aesthetic ideals of their respective groups are recognized, thereby upholding the prestige of the sport and the welfare of the animals involved.
